Transaction e4c1575477bfc25fdbd3643b44124ae98fa8fe54de6b3c66465da183f773b115
1 Input
1 Output
-
e4c1575477bfc25fdbd3643b44124ae98fa8fe54de6b3c66465da183f773b115:0
- value
- 589544
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ec558ce7d50506b0446389a7fc44e541fb99353a
- address
- bc1qa32cee74q5rtq3rr3xnlc389g8aejdf6jg9hwl